MOSCOW (Reuters) - Russia is threatening to restrict access to the BBC's Russian language website after the British broadcaster refused to remove an interview with an activist branded by Moscow as an extremist.
The Kremlin has steadily tightened its grip on local media during the rule of President Vladimir Putin since 2000, but Western media have remained largely unaffected by this trend.
